By: David Sheward This summer's free Shakespeare in the Park season has consisted of two of the Bard's most difficult works for contemporary audiences. The first offering was a misfiring Taming of the Shrew, which attempted to balance the piece's inherent sexism with an all-female cast and jiggering of the script.
